Job Summary
Under direction, supervises Grounds operations for assigned areas, including supervision and coordination of site labor, contractors, equipment, and supplies. Ensures appropriate documentation of operating policies and procedures required to maintain Getty landscape and site(s) at the expected level.
Salary: $85,000 - $100,000 Annually
Major Job Responsibilities
Manages subordinate employees including mentoring, coaching, counseling, training, evaluating and coordinating the employee's work
Oversees horticultural care for assigned areas including pest control, fertilization and soil husbandry, plant, care, tree care, problem identification, solving and communication
Ensures site care including; maintenance of organic and nonorganic surfaces, drainage maintenance, irrigation system operation, site. Identifies and reports potential problems and collaborates on proposed solutions
Manages projects, prepares and collects proposals, tracks project costs, ensures project quality control guidelines are followed, as well as safety and regulatory compliance
Prepares and maintains compliance documents and efforts
Ensures aesthetics and standards for area of assigned responsibility
Manages equipment and maintains accurate records, including tracking deployment and use of heavy equipment, vehicles, small engines, hand tools, chemicals, and other assets
Works directly with internal clients to plan and implement projects and activities
Qualifications
High School Diploma or equivalent certification required. Possession of an BS/Associate degree in related subjects such as Horticulture or Arboriculture is desirable.
Bi-lingual Spanish language skills required
5-7 years experience of progressively responsible experience in landscape maintenance, Ornamental Horticulture, or related industry
2-5 years of professional supervisory or lead position experience in scheduling, coordinating, performing grounds operations, personnel management, and training
Two or more of the following: QAL or QAC pesticide Operators License, ISA Certified Arborist, ASCA Registered consulting Arborist or Certified Irrigation Auditor desirable.
Knowledge, Skills And Abilities
Demonstrated landscape management and knowledge of sustainable landscape practices as related to irrigation, pest control, and vegetation management.
Demonstrated experience developing and implementing grounds maintenance plans
Excellent communications skills, both written and verbal
Proficient computer skills and demonstrated experience with office software, email applications, work management software, and centralized irrigation software
Ability to manage projects and budgets and produce related reports
Ability to work without supervision or as part of a team in planning, problem solving and organization of work
